智能社区安防系统的设计与实现

2014-06-27 05:46林梅燕彭井花陆生贵
关键词:异构子系统服务器

林梅燕,彭井花,陆生贵,王 枫

(1.福州大学阳光学院,福州 350015;2.福建星网锐捷网络有限公司,福州 350002; 3.福建省农村信用社联合社科技服务中心,福州 350003)

智能社区安防系统的设计与实现

林梅燕1,彭井花1,陆生贵2,王 枫3

(1.福州大学阳光学院,福州 350015;2.福建星网锐捷网络有限公司,福州 350002; 3.福建省农村信用社联合社科技服务中心,福州 350003)

传统社区安防系统存在智能化程度低、系统集成困难、没有互联互通标准、安防信息系统有信息孤岛等问题。基于最新的物联网理念,提出了一种基于XML和TCP/IP协议的异构安防子系统互联互通的物联网实施方法。在安防服务器端采用SOA的理念以解决信息孤岛问题,为其他外部系统提供数据服务。

物联网;SOA;智能社区;智能安防;XML

随着我国城市化水平的日益提高,各种高档社区纷纷涌现,智能社区成为不可或缺的标准配置。IT技术和管理技术的不断更新支撑了智能社区的进一步优化[1]。老一代社区安防系统面临以下诸多挑战[2-3]:① 系统老化,故障率高,智能化水平低;②没有统一标准,系统升级困难;③兼容性差,安装新的子系统需要重新布线和系统升级;④随着家用轿车的增多,小区停车面临挑战,旧系统没有解决方案;⑤智能设备增多并被广泛使用,远程控制的需求日益强烈,而旧系统没有提供解决方案;⑥IT系统的复杂性使得对社区管理人员的知识水平要求日益提高。

面对上述问题与挑战,本文设计的智能社区安防系统具有以下特点:①全IP数据通信,解决了设备兼容性问题,旧系统简单改造即可适应新网络,保护已有设备投资;②增加智能停车系统、电子巡更系统、灾害预警系统和家庭安防系统提高安防智能化水平,增强用户安全感;③支持远程用户通知和远程控制;④ 安防服务器支持SOA[3],便于同其他市政系统集成,成为智慧城市的信息单元。

1 智能社区安防系统的硬件构成

智能社区安防系统包含以下子系统:门禁对讲系统、家庭安防系统、灾害预警系统、社区周界防越系统、电子巡更系统、视频监控系统、紧急呼叫系统和智能停车管理系统。各个子系统通过TCP/IP网络连接到社区安防服务器,安防服务器连接Internet,以支持外部系统访问与协作,如图1所示。

图1 智能社区安防系统的构成

这些子系统支持TCP/IP网络,子系统的数据(视频、传感器数据)经路由器汇聚。TCP/IP网络支持多种应用,所以不同的子系统可以连接到同一个路由器,子系统基于就近原则和带宽充裕原则连接路由器。所有子系统的数据最终汇聚到社区智能安防服务器,由服务器进行数据的解析、分析和存储。服务器上部署的软件[4]基于上述数据实现实时显示、报警决策、外网访问(手机、PC)和外部系统(市政系统、智慧城市)协作。

2 智能社区安防系统的软件结构

智能社区的每个安防子系统都有独立的功能,有独立的硬件和软件。子系统和子系统之间是异构的,并且每个子系统由专业的技术提供商提供。这些子系统协作在一起正常工作,需要二次系统集成。系统数据流图如图2所示。

图2 智能社区安防系统的数据流

下面以灾害预警系统的集成为例,说明子系统如何部署。

灾害预警系统由传感器(烟雾、煤气、门磁)、嵌入式处理器和通信接口构成。灾害预警系统需要接口适配器将其他通信接口转以太网通信接口,并且接口适配器的控制器需要编程将灾害预警子系统的传感器数据转换为格式化的数据(即XML数据)[5]。子系统 XML格式的数据通过TCP/IP网络汇聚到社区智能安防服务器。其他子系统的数据也经过类似的处理流程,实现子系统的集成。服务器部署的软件负责子系统数据的解析、分析、展示、预警、存储、分享。

3 基于XML解决异构数据的融合问题

智能社区安防系统集成面临的最大问题是异构系统的集成,包括各个子系统硬件异构、软件异构、标准异构和理念异构。不同子系统没有统一的标准,数据格式差异很大,子系统的数据格式无法被其他系统理解。XML是自解释的结构化数据,是一种针对异构数据的解决方案。以电子巡更数据为例。在巡更点,保安每刷一次射频卡就会产生一条电子巡更数据。网络型巡更点设备数据以XML格式进行输出,如下所示:

电子巡更数据通过TCP/IP网络传输到社区智能安防服务器。数据经过处理后,设备编号将对应巡更点位置名,射频卡编号将对应员工名,则该员工的巡更记录被添加到巡更数据库中。

其他子系统的数据最终经过类似过程转化为TCP/IP网络传输的XML数据,传输到社区智能安防服务器后进行数据的解析、分析、展示、预警、存储、分享。

4 基于SOA解决安防系统与其他系统融合的问题

因智慧城市和智慧地球概念趋热,社区安防系统不再是一个信息孤岛。智慧社区安防系统需要与其他系统(市政系统、智慧城市)配合,使信息共享更加便利、安全响应更加及时、用户可实现多种方式参与。智能安防服务器基于SOA架构实现以下功能:子系统XML数据的解析与存储;SQL数据库服务器软件的部署;数据服务层的抽象与实现;各个子系统Web服务的实现(WSDL);子系统Web服务的注册UDDI;企业服务总线的部署;消息分发机制的部署(MQ);各个子系统Web服务支持SOAP方法。基于SOA架构的整体软件部署如图3所示。

安防服务器支持HTTP和HTTP SOAP方法的外部访问,以解决信息孤岛的问题,使安防数据实现最大程度的信息共享。智能社区是智慧城市的基本单元,社区安防信息需要与外部系统互联互通。另外,该安防服务器支持城市安防、第三方数据研究机构、安防设备提供商和普通社区用户的访问需求。该架构能使数据利用效率最大化。

图3 基于SOA架构的Web服务部署图

5 结束语

本文使用XML和TCP/IP协议有效解决了安防子系统数据异构和接口异构的问题。安防服务器使用SOA架构面向多种外部系统提供数据服务,解决了社区信息孤岛问题。这两项关键技术使社区智能安防系统兼容各种异构系统,从而使安防信息共享更加方便,智能化程度大大增强。

[1] 丁华.“生活好帮手”——社区信息化服务手段新尝试[J].上海信息化,2006(1):36-38.

[2] 刘鹤.“一家人”新塑探索城市公共服务信息平台的新路径[J].经济视角,2010(3):20-25.

[3] 蹇洁,武建军,温平川,等.基于SOA的社区信息化基础数据库通用接口设计[J].计算机工程与设计,2010,31(16):3612-3616.

[4] 李旻.服务型社区网站软件平台的建设[J].计算机时代,2007(5):91-95.

[5] 杨志和.基于WEB Services的教育资源共享平台的设计与研究[J].上海电机学院学报,2007,3(1):49-52.

(责任编辑 杨黎丽)

Design and Implementation of Intelligent Community Security System

LIN Hai-yan1,PENG Jing-hua1,LU Sheng-gui2,WANG Feng3
(1.Sunshine College,Fuzhou University,Fuzhou 350015,China; 2.Fujian Xingwang Ruijie Network Co.Ltd.,Fuzhou 350002,China;3.Science and Technology Service Center of Fujian Rural Credit Cooperatives,Fuzhou 350003,China)

In the traditional community security system,there are some problems,such as low degree of intelligence,the difficulty of integration,no interconnection standards,islands of information in the security information system and so on.According to the latest concepts of the Internet of Things,it proposed an implementation method for the security subsystem interoperability of heterogeneous networking which is based on the XML and TCP/IP protocol.In the security server,it uses the concept of SOA to solve the problem of information silos and publishes a variety of data services(WSDL),to provide data services(smart city,etc.)for other external systems.

internet of things;SOA;intelligence community;intelligent security;XML

TP391

A

1674-8425(2014)07-0102-03

10.3969/j.issn.1674-8425(z).2014.07.020

2014-03-06

福建省教育厅项目资助(JB11249)

林梅燕(1983—),女,福建福州人,硕士,讲师,主要从事通信类及智能图像处理方向研究。

林梅燕,彭井花,陆生贵,等.智能社区安防系统的设计与实现[J].重庆理工大学学报:自然科学版,2014 (7):102-104.

format:LIN Hai-yan,PENG Jing-hua,LU Sheng-gui,et al.Design and Implementation of Intelligent Community Security System[J].Journal of Chongqing University of Technology:Natural Science,2014(7):102-104.

猜你喜欢
异构子系统服务器
不对中转子系统耦合动力学特性研究
试论同课异构之“同”与“异”
GSM-R基站子系统同步方案研究
通信控制服务器(CCS)维护终端的设计与实现
驼峰测长设备在线监测子系统的设计与应用
异构醇醚在超浓缩洗衣液中的应用探索
中国服务器市场份额出炉
得形忘意的服务器标准
overlay SDN实现异构兼容的关键技术
计算机网络安全服务器入侵与防御